Who Was the Marrakesh Arch-Killer?
Imagine a person whose name was whispered with fear! Hadj Mohammed Mesfewi was a man from a place called Marrakesh, a city in Morocco. He was known by a very scary nickname: the 'Marrakesh Arch-Killer'. This nickname tells us he did something terrible, and it wasn't just once. A Scary Secret
The most shocking thing about Hadj Mohammed Mesfewi is how many people he hurt. He was responsible for the deaths of at least 36 women. That's more people than can fit on a big yellow school bus!
